Today we have a look at this strange Australian special model, the Directors Edition Macintosh.
Not much different to a standard 5400, the Directors Edition shipped with an extra 6MB of RAM for a total of 24MB and a larger 2.4GB hard drive. They also included an AV capture and TV tuner card. And they had a fancy label on the front.
These originally shipped without any L2 Cache for the CPU, making them slightly compromised. Thankfully we have had a generous donation from https://www.youtube.com/c/RichsRandomRetroReviews in the form of a 256MB stick of L2 cache! So we can pop it in and see just how much performance it provides.
